Can anyone provide me a "Shiver to English" translator?? Well Kevin you have never lived until you have attended at least one house party with a bunch of Maritimers and if some of them are Newfies from Newfoundland your in for a real treat. So I will give you a bit of a translation. Lord Tundering Jesus - Jesus ****ing christ. My son - a term of endearment. Jigging for cod - Jigging for codfish. Drinking screech - A very potent rum, the national drink of Newfies. Row the dory - Sitting in a dory and rowing - preferably on water. I'se the Bye - One of the most well known Maritime songs in Canada. From the Rock - Newfoundland is refered to as the rock. Get out the fiddle - Lets have a party. Stays where your at, cause we'll come where your to - self explanetory.
